Darshan Academy, Ludhiana

The academy hosted ‘Bal Kavi Darbar’ on its premises to honour the sacrifices of Chhote Sahibzaade. As many as 13 schools participated in the event, which showcased the poetic talents of students. The students were divided into three categories: Category 1 (UKG to Class II), Category 2 (Class III to V), and Category 3 (Class VI to VIII). The winners of each category were awarded prizes. Principal Rajdeep Kaur Aulakh congratulated the winners and appreciated their efforts, encouraging them to continue nurturing their literary talents.
